Thread
:
Terry Ross Cobra sculpture Coming in Fall..
View Single Post
#
8
(
permalink
)
08-07-2008, 04:50 PM
DTurnbull
CC Member
Join Date: Jul 2007
Cobra Make, Engine:
Posts: 165
Not Ranked
Good point, Trevor. When I first found out about these the best & ONLY deal I could find was out of the U.K. My Price - £85! What does that convert to, about $175!?
DTurnbull
View Public Profile
Find all posts by DTurnbull